Output a16189a5a5f8d68c8ccee056f2c13dce14350ec80ae1a69d2e7a1d2719a6186f:1

value
19732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ef7751b5619d3ab5d2a22d9060a8a3ee70d0a243 OP_EQUAL
address
3PXCMqFgnb91y84pUKjhiBgh4QjyzVu6ip
transaction
a16189a5a5f8d68c8ccee056f2c13dce14350ec80ae1a69d2e7a1d2719a6186f
confirmations
316785
spent
true